1. Install "warsow.x86_64" package
This guide let you learn how to install warsow.x86_64 on Fedora 35
$
sudo dnf update
Copied
$
sudo dnf install
warsow.x86_64
Copied
2. Uninstall "warsow.x86_64" package
This tutorial shows how to uninstall warsow.x86_64 on Fedora 35:
$
sudo dnf remove
warsow.x86_64
Copied
$
sudo dnf autoremove
Copied
3. Information about the warsow.x86_64 package on Fedora 35
Last metadata expiration check: 0:31:10 ago on Wed Sep 7 14:25:02 2022.
Available Packages
Name : warsow
Version : 2.1.2
Release : 10.fc35
Architecture : x86_64
Size : 1.7 M
Source : warsow-2.1.2-10.fc35.src.rpm
Repository : fedora
Summary : Fast paced 3D first person shooter
URL : https://www.warsow.net/
License : GPLv2+
Description : Warsow is a fast paced first person shooter consisting of cel-shaded
: cartoon-like graphics with dark, flashy and dirty textures. Warsow is based on
: the E-novel "Chasseur de bots" ("Bots hunter" in English) by Fabrice Demurger.
: Warsow's codebase is built upon Qfusion, an advanced modification of the Quake
: II engine.
:
: This package installs the client to play Warsow.
